[big]S[/big]eniosh has been busy expanding his Glassmine quest in several ways, one of which is to connect it to our Great House Redoran questline. In our upcoming release of "Silgrad Tower v3.0" you'll be bequested by House Redoran to investigate some troubles in the glassmine, and it will soon become apparant that what may at first have seemed like a routine job will in fact be a long journey to the bowls of the massive, sprawling glassmine - ending in a showdown with an enemy equally mysterious as deadly...
[indent][/indent]The Glassmine is, as the name suggests, the one and only mine with rich deposits of glass crystals. It's even more original in that you can actually mine the ore with a pickaxe. It's spread out over seven large cells, and just exploring every nook and cranny of it will keep you busy for hours. Below are CS screenshots of the glassmine. [big]I[/big]n texture news n00biepl0x, who's made many many contributions to our mod in the past, created new textures for our Dunmer shop banners. Together with other shop banner textures created in the past, his work means we no longer have to rely on modified TES3 textures for our banners. At the same time his banner textures give a drastic, positive visual improvement to our mod. Below are a couple of examples of the banner textures he made recently:

[big]R[/big]azorwing's current focus is making models for Soluthis' new harbor. I'm basing my work on a design by Kuukulgur, though my interpretation of his design is rather loose since it has such broad detail. The job includes a fair amount of animation, and I'm fortunate to have the help and advice of nick_op, Koniption and SaidenStorm as I try to get into the field of morph animations. Among the ships moored at the city's docks will be Koniption's Dres Scuttler ship, joined by my little skiff and potentially a wholly new ship design as well.
